忍者ブログ

プログラミングの練習

プログラミングの問題やプログラミング関連知識、ソフトウェアのテストについてのブログです

[PR]

×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。


Java Mapの利用例


こんな感じでしょうか

public class Main {

public static void main(String[] args) {

  Map<Integer ,Person> map = new HashMap<Integer ,Person>();

  map.put(1, new Person(1, "aaaa")) ;
  map.put(2, new Person(2, "bbbb")) ;
  map.put(3, new Person(3, "cccc")) ;

  //Key を指定して取り出す
  Person pn = map.get(1);
  System.out.println("1件取り出し");
  System.out.println(pn.getId() + " " + pn.getName());

  // 全件取り出す。
  System.out.println("全件取り出し");
  for (Person p : map.values()){
    System.out.println(p.getId() + " " + p.getName());
  }
 }
}


実行結果は、こんな感じです。
1 aaaa
2 bbbb
3 cccc



PR



Java List


こんな感じでしょうか

import java.util.ArrayList;
import java.util.List;


public class Main {

 public static void main(String... args) {

     List<String> list = new ArrayList<>();

     list.add("aaa");
     list.add("bbb");
     list.add("ccc");

     for ( String s : list) {
         System.out.println(s);
     }








Mac Visual Studio Code で C/C++




gccとVisual Studio Codeは、インストール済みとします

1.Visual Studio Codeの拡張機能のインストール

C/C++ Microsoft



Code Runner

をインストール

2.確認

Visual code を再起動して、次のようなコードを書きます

#include <stdio.h>

int main() {

    printf("aa\n") ;

    return(0) ;
}

エディターの上、右にある

▶︎(Run code)

で実行すると、実行され

aa

が出力されました